Rhode Island Code § 6-2-16

Termination of prior registrations — Notice
Open in Lexace · Ask the AI about this section
Any registration of trademarks in force on October 1, 1975 shall expire ten (10) years from the date of the registration or one year after October 1, 1975, whichever is later, and may be renewed by filing an application with the secretary of state on a form furnished by the secretary and paying the renewal fee within six (6) months prior to the expiration of the registration.
